      Printed Circuit boards (PCB), also known as green boards, are designed specifically to support and facilitate the connection of electronic components. They accomplish this through their conductive tracks, pads and etched sheet of copper layer laminated on it.


      First off, PCB can be found in the majority of the electronic gadgets and devices popular today. They serve as a conductive foundation where you fix other electronic components, such as capacitors, resistors, inductors and much more.


      With its vast use in today’s electronics, printed circuit boards should be recycled when gadgets get spoiled or broken.



      WHY RECYCLE PCB?

      Recycling printed circuit boards that are populated with many components could yield more valuable materials like:


      Gold

      Silver

      Platinum

      Palladium



      How? The process extracts components affixed to the boards. Recycling PCB recovers approximately 99 percent of the precious and scarce metals from the recycling process.


      The copper part of the board is completely recyclable as a metallic material. Recycling PCB helps reduce depletion of natural resources such as copper, as processors often reuse these boards multiple times. Although, after recycling, they must test the boards as the recycling process might damage certain parts of the board.


      In addition, because of the excessive use of this type of circuit board in the electronic manufacturing industries, recycling printed circuit boards reduces solid waste, landfill and land pollution.








      How to Recycle PCBs


      Due to the complexity of the circuit boards themselves, a wide range of chemicals, metals, and resins are used in the manufacturing process, which makes recycling difficult. Therefore, in order to successfully recycle these circuit boards, recyclers must carefully separate the components to prevent the scarce materials from being completely destroyed.


      Again, there are three main methods for recycling printed circuit boards: electrochemical processes, hydrometallurgical processes, and smelting processes.



      These methods help in the recovery of valuable electronic components, connectors and metal scrap. Therefore, the most common method of recycling printed circuit boards is disassembly. This involves separating the circuit board from its components. The specific steps are listed below:


      1. First, recycling haulers collect these used or damaged circuit boards and transport them to a recycling company.

      2. Next, an electronic component disassembler is used so that the components can be easily removed.
